Negley, James Scott
soldier, congressman, was born Dec. 26, 1826, in East , in East Liberty, Pa. He entered the volunteer service in 1861; in 1861; raised a brigade in three days, and was made brigadiergeneral. He defended Nashville in 1862; was promoted to a major-general for gallant services at Stone River; and served with credit in the campaign of Tallahoma, Alabama, and Georgia. He was elected a representative from Pennsylvania to the forty-first, forty-second, forty-third and forty-ninth congresses as a republican.
